The equation given is:
y = -7x^2 - 4x + 3

(1) The x intercept occurs at the point that has y = 0, therefore:
y = -7x^2 - 4x + 3
0 = -7x^2 - 4x + 3
(7x-3)(x+1) = 0
either x = 3/7 ......> the point is (3/7 , 0)
or x = -1 ......> the point is (-1,0)

(2) The y-intercept occurs at the point that has x = 0, therefore:
y = -7x^2 - 4x + 3
y = -7(0)^2 - 4(0) + 3
y = 3 ............> the point is (0,3)
